DS DS3 MOT pass rate

The DS DS3 passed 72.16% of its 33,263 initial MOT tests in 2025 — below the 77.3% average across all cars tested that year. That is 5.1 percentage points worse than average.

How the DS DS3 holds up with age

Every car fails the MOT more often as it gets older. What matters when you are buying is how steeply that happens for this particular model. These are the 2025 pass rates for the DS DS3 grouped by the vehicle's age at the time of the test.

Age at test Tests Pass rate
3–5 years2,33684.55%
6–10 years30,91671.23%
11 years and over862.5%

The DS DS3 drops 22.1 percentage points between its early years and the 11-plus bracket, which is a steep decline. On an older example, the MOT history is worth reading closely before you buy.

Why the DS DS3 fails its MOT

Across every DS DS3 that failed its 2025 MOT, the most common area of failure was suspension, accounting for 20.77% of all recorded failure items. These are the areas worth having checked before you buy, and worth budgeting for on an older example.

Failure area Share of failure items Recorded items
Suspension 20.77% 4,456
Lamps, reflectors and electrical equipment 16.53% 3,546
Body, chassis, structure 15.43% 3,310
Tyres 14.78% 3,171
Brakes 13.9% 2,982
Visibility 7.55% 1,619

How the DS DS3 compares

Ranked on pass rate, the DS DS3 sits 484th of 651 models in this data , and 2nd of the 3 DS models covered . DS as a whole averaged 72.45%, so this model runs level with its own brand average.

What this means when buying a used DS DS3

A pass rate is a population average, not a verdict on the specific car in front of you. The average DS DS3 came to its 2025 test at 55,387 miles and 8.2 years old. Most examples tested were petrol, though 27.35% were diesel.

The useful check is the individual car's own MOT record: how many times it has failed, what for, and whether advisories keep reappearing. A recurring advisory on corrosion, suspension or brakes tells you far more than a model-wide average, and a mileage that does not move consistently between tests is a warning in itself.
